Bubby has spent thirty years trapped in the same small room, tricked by his mother. One day, he manages to escape, and, deranged and naive in equal measures, his adventure into the modern and nihilistic life begins.

A blurb on the cover of BAD BOY BUBBY compares it to BEING THERE, as directed by David Lynch. Apt, but at the same time it's damned original. Like BEING THERE, it meanders a bit, but it also boasts a bravura lead performance; Nicholas Hope is absolutely convincing as the otherworldly Bubby, a troubled innocent thrust into a mad world. Rolf de Heer's script takes him places you'd never expect, all of them fascinating--and often giddily entertaining. An unsung classic of the Australian absurd.

Unusual flick about a 35 year old man who has spent his entire life locked in a small apartment with his depraved mother, only to be suddenly forced out into the world by her death. He is completely childlike, and can only communicate by repeating things he's heard other people say. It sounds like it should be ridiculous but the performance of the lead actor Nicholas Hope is incredible, and he totally sells the bizarre transformation that Bubby undergoes. Strange but compelling.

Gleefully perverse and completely unpredictable, Bad Boy Bubby features an outstanding central performance from Nicholas Hope as a mentally-stunted shut-in discovering the outside world. It's as dark as fish-out-of-water stories come, as the opening scenes are disturbing to say the very least, but the adventure that follows is full of fun and humour, and the unique lead character shows an impressive consistency in his actions through the story.
